Consultants & Trainers
   
 

Choosing consultants and trainers to work with your organisation is no simpler than choosing any other supplier or service provider. There are issues of Quality, Cost and 'Ease of Working Together'. Here are some simple guidelines:

   
 

Content Expertise: What level of expertise and experience would you need? Would you need consultants with local experience or those with international experience? Do they need to be specialists in your industry or would you prefer them to have a wider range of experience?

Process Expertise: Aside from being Content experts, do they also need to be Process experts? For example, not all Content experts know about innovative training design and delivery.

Wider Support: Are you looking at a specific, narrow piecemeal intervention or a broader, stretched-out process? If it's the latter, would you feel more confident if the main consultant is supported by a team with a wide range of expertise? Is this important to the way your organisation operates?

Ease of Collaboration: Is the service provider an organisation that is easy to work with? Do they respond promptly to your needs? And are they friendly and warm?
